It might be worth adding this as a comment (or issue) since this breaks interface expectations so that we can come back to it later. In the longer term, it probably makes sense to strip out the package name from the class_name tag when building the CMakeInfo in ROSWire for consistency.
Originally posted by @ChrisTimperley in cmu-rss-lab/rosdiscover#207 (comment)